          AC500-eCo
          System data




          Environmental Conditions
          Process and supply voltages
          24 V DC                     Voltage            24 V (-15 %, +20 %)
                                      Protection against reverse  yes
                                      polarity
          100 V...240 V AC Wide Range Supply  Voltage    100...240 V (-15 %, +10 %)
                                      Frequency          50/60 Hz (-6 %, +4 %)                                        03
          Allowed interruptions of power supply  DC supply  Interruption < 10 ms, time between 2 interruptions > 1 s, PS2
                                      AC supply          Interruption < 0.5 periods, time between 2 interruptions > 1 s
          Important: Exceeding the maximum process and supply voltages could lead to unrecoverable damage of the system. The system could be destroyed. For the supply of the mod-
          ules, power supply units according to PELV or SELV specifications must be used. The creepage distances and clearances meet the requirements of the overvoltage category II,
          pollution degree 2.
          Assembly position
          Horizontal                  
          Vertical                    
          Temperature
          Operating                   0 °C ... +60 °C and    Preferred mounting position horizontal. Other mounting positions see manual.
                                      -20 °C ... +70 °C for
                                      W version
          Storage / Transport         -40 °C ... +70 °C
          Humidity
          Operating / Storage                            Max 95 % r. H. without condensation
          Air pressure
          Operating                                      -1000 m ... 2000 m (1080 hPa ... 800 hPa)
          Storage                                        <3500 m (>660 hPa)
          Electromagnectic Compatibility
          Radiated emission (radio disturbances)         Yes, in accordance with CISPR 16-2-3
          Conducted emission (radio disturbances)        Yes, in accordance with CISPR 16-2-1, CISPR 16-1-2
          Electrostatic discharge (ESD)                  Yes, in accordance with IEC 61000-4-2, zone B, criterion B
                                                         Electrostatic voltage in case of air discharge: 8 kV
                                                         Electrostatic voltage in case of contact discharge: 6 kV
          Fast transient interference voltages (burst)   Yes, in accordance with IEC 61000-4-4, zone B, criterion B
                                                         Supply voltage units (DC): 2 kV
                                                         Supply voltage units (AC): 2 kV
                                                         Digital inputs/outputs (24 V DC): 1 kV
                                                         Digital inputs/outputs (100…240 V AC): 2 kV
                                                         Analog inputs/outputs: 1 kV
                                                         Communication lines shielded: 1 kV
                                                         I/O supply (DC-out): 1 kV
          High energy transient interference voltages (surge)  Yes, in accordance with IEC 61000-4-5, zone B, criterion B
                                                         Supply voltage units (DC): 1 kV CM* / 0.5 kV DM*
                                                         Supply voltage units (AC): 2 kV CM* / 1 kV DM*
                                                         Digital inputs/outputs (24 V DC): 1 kV CM* / 0.5 kV DM*
                                                         Digital inputs/outputs (100…240 V AC): 2 kV CM* / 1 kV DM*
                                                         Analog inputs/outputs: 1 kV CM* / 0.5 kV DM*
                                                         Communication lines shielded: 1 kV CM*
                                                         I/O supply (DC-out): 0,5 kV CM* / 0.5 kV DM*
                                                         * CM = Common Mode, * DM = Differential Mode
          Influence of radiated disturbances             Yes, in accordance with IEC 61000-4-3, zone B, criterion A
                                                         Test field strength: 10 V/m
          Influence of line-conducted interferences      Yes, in accordance with IEC 61000-4-6, zone B, criterion A
                                                         Test voltage: 10 V
          Influence of power frequency magnetic fields   Yes, in accordance with IEC 61000-4-8, zone B, criterion A
                                                         30 A/m 50 Hz
                                                         30 A/m 60 Hz
          WARNING!
          Risk of malfunctions and damages to persons!
          Unused slots for communication modules are not protected against contact discharge. Dust and Dirt may cause contact problems and malfunctions.
          I/O-Bus connectors must not be touched during operation.
          In order to prevent malfunctions, it is recommended that the operating personnel discharge themselves prior to touching communication connectors or perform other suitable
          measures to reduce effects of electrostatic discharges.
